




版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
第四章整數線性規劃4.1汽車生產計劃問題4.2分派問題4.3選課策略y問題二:某廠每日8小時的產量不低于1800件。為了進行質量控制,計劃聘請兩種不同水平的檢驗員。一級檢驗員的標準為:速度25件/小時,正確率98%,計時工資4元/小時;二級檢驗員的標準為:速度15小時/件,正確率95%,計時工資3元/小時。檢驗員每錯檢一次,工廠要損失2元。為使總檢驗費用最省,該工廠應聘一級、二級檢驗員各幾名?解設需要一級和二級檢驗員的人數分別為x1、x2人,則應付檢驗員的工資為:因檢驗員錯檢而造成的損失為:故目標函數為:約束條件為:且x1、x2均為整數編寫M文件xxgh4.m如下:c=[40;36];A=[-5-3];b=[-45];Aeq=[];beq=[];vlb=zeros(2,1);vub=[9;15];%調用linprog函數:[x,fval]=linprog(c,A,b,Aeq,beq,vlb,vub)ToMatlab(xxgh4)結果為:x=9.00000.0000fval=360即只需聘用9個一級檢驗員。
注:本問題應還有一個約束條件:x1、x2取整數。故它是一個整數線性規劃問題。這里把它當成一個線性規劃來解,求得其最優解剛好是整數:x1=9,x2=0,故它就是該整數規劃的最優解。若用線性規劃解法求得的最優解不是整數,將其取整后不一定是相應整數規劃的最優解,這樣的整數規劃應用專門的方法求解。例1汽車廠生產計劃汽車廠生產三種類型的汽車,已知各類型每輛車對鋼材、勞動時間的需求,利潤及工廠每月的現有量。小型中型大型現有量鋼材(噸)1.535600勞動時間(小時)28025040060000利潤(萬元)234制訂月生產計劃,使工廠的利潤最大。設每月生產小、中、大型汽車的數量分別為x1,x2,x3汽車廠生產計劃模型建立
小型中型大型現有量鋼材1.535600時間28025040060000利潤234線性規劃模型(LP)模型求解
3)
模型中增加條件:x1,x2,x3
均為整數,重新求解。
x=64.5161167.74190.0000f=632.2581結果為小數,怎么辦?1)舍去小數:取x1=64,x2=167,算出目標函數值z=629,與LP最優值632.2581相差不大。2)試探:如取x1=65,x2=167;x1=64,x2=168等,計算函數值z,通過比較可能得到更優的解。但必須檢驗它們是否滿足約束條件qiche1.m注意:IP不能用Matlab軟件直接求解整數規劃(IntegerProgramming,簡記IP)模型求解
怎么辦?算法:1、割平面法 2、分支定界法 3、全枚舉法(應用較廣泛)全枚舉法一般步驟:1、確定決策變量數量和變化范圍;2、用for-end語句作決策變量的整型參數變化的循環,若有多個決策變量則要實現多重循環;3、用if-end語句作不等式約束和等式約束條件是否滿足的判斷;4、符合約束條件的一組決策變量,則進行目標函數計算,并進行存儲,否則跳過5、用函數max或min語句,搜索目標函數的最大值或最小值及相應的決策變量。注意:當決策變量變化范圍較大時,運行速度較慢qiche2.mqiche2.cIP的最優解x1=64,x2=168,x3=0,最優值z=632注意:對于本題來說,決策變量的變化范圍很大,故程序運行速度較慢。分派問題若干項任務分給一些候選人來完成,每人的專長不同,完成每項任務取得的效益或需要的資源就不同,如何分派任務使獲得的總效益最大,或付出的總資源最少。若干種策略供選擇,不同的策略得到的收益或付出的成本不同,各個策略之間有相互制約關系,如何在滿足一定條件下作出決擇,使得收益最大或成本最小。丁的蛙泳成績退步到1’15”2;戊的自由泳成績進步到57”5,組成接力隊的方案是否應該調整?如何選拔隊員組成4100米混合泳接力隊?例2混合泳接力隊的選拔
甲乙丙丁戊蝶泳1’06”857”21’18”1’10”1’07”4仰泳1’15”61’06”1’07”81’14”21’11”蛙泳1’27”1’06”41’24”61’09”61’23”8自由泳58”653”59”457”21’02”45名候選人的百米成績窮舉法:組成接力隊的方案共有5!=120種。目標函數若選擇隊員i參加泳姿j的比賽,記xij=1,否則記xij=0
0-1規劃模型
cij(秒)~隊員i第j種泳姿的百米成績約束條件每人最多入選泳姿之一
ciji=1i=2i=3i=4i=5j=166.857.2787067.4j=275.66667.874.271j=38766.484.669.683.8j=458.65359.457.262.4每種泳姿有且只有1人用MATLAB優化工具箱解線性規劃命令:x=bintprog(c,A,b,Aeq,beq,x0)注意:若沒有不等式:存在,則令A=[],b=[].模型:minz=cX
X為0或1模型求解
MIN66.8x1+57.2x2+78x3+70x4+67.4x5+……+58.6x16+53x17+59.4x18+57.2x19+62.4x20SUBJECTTOx1+x6+x11+x16<=1
……x5+x10+x15+x20<=1x1+x2+x3+x4+x5=1
……x16+x17+x18+x19+x20=1設X11=X1,X12=X2,,X13=X3,X14=X4,X15=X5,,X21=X6X22=X7,X23=X8,,X24=X9,X25=X10,X31=X11,,X32=X12X33=X13,X34=X14,X35=X15,X41=X16,X42=X17,X43=X18,,X44=X19,X45=X20模型求解
最優解:x2=x8=x14=x16=1,其它變量為0;成績為253.2(秒)=4’13”2Youyong.m
甲乙丙丁戊蝶泳1’06”857”21’18”1’10”1’07”4仰泳1’15”61’06”1’07”81’14”21’11”蛙泳1’27”1’06”41’24”61’09”61’23”8自由泳58”653”59”457”21’02”4甲~自由泳、乙~蝶泳、丙~仰泳、丁~蛙泳.為了選修課程門數最少,應學習哪些課程?
例3選課策略要求至少選兩門數學課、三門運籌學課和兩門計算機課課號課名學分所屬類別先修課要求1微積分5數學
2線性代數4數學
3最優化方法4數學;運籌學微積分;線性代數4數據結構3數學;計算機計算機編程5應用統計4數學;運籌學微積分;線性代數6計算機模擬3計算機;運籌學計算機編程7計算機編程2計算機
8預測理論2運籌學應用統計9數學實驗3運籌學;計算機微積分;線性代數0-1規劃模型
決策變量
目標函數
xi=1~選修課號i的課程(xi=0~不選)
選修課程總數最少約束條件最少2門數學課,3門運籌學課,2門計算機課。
課號課名所屬類別1微積分數學2線性代數數學3最優化方法數學;運籌學4數據結構數學;計算機5應用統計數學;運籌學6計算機模擬計算機;運籌學7計算機編程計算機8預測理論運籌學9數學實驗運籌學;計算機先修課程要求最優解:
x1=x2=x5=x6=x7=x8=1,其它為0;6門課程,總學分210-1規劃模型
約束條件x3=1必有x1=x2=1模型求解xuanke.m課號課名先修課要求1微積分
2線性代數
3最優化方法微積分;線性代數4數據結構計算機編程5應用統計微積分;線性代數6計算機模擬計算機編程7計算機編程
8預測理論應
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
- 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2024年8-氯腺苷資金籌措計劃書代可行性研究報告
- 西方國家的政治角色與責任試題及答案
- 軟件設計師考試2025年的應試考點試題及答案
- 網絡工程師前沿研究試題及答案
- 針對西方政治考試的復習流程試題及答案
- 考試前夕的最后沖刺試題及答案
- 機電工程產品定位策略試題及答案
- 準備參加2025年軟件設計師考試的你必看試題及答案
- 西方國家民主機制的挑戰與應對策略試題及答案
- 2025年山地生態修復工程服務功能評估報告:廣西喀斯特地貌研究
- 上海2025年上海電機學院教師招聘100人筆試歷年參考題庫附帶答案詳解
- 2025年山東省新動能基金管理有限公司招聘筆試參考題庫含答案解析
- DBJ04T 246-2024 建筑節能門窗應用技術規程
- 電力公司綜合辦公室安全職責
- 幕墻質量策劃
- 兒童故事繪本愚公移山課件模板
- “SMART?BIM”智建時代-BIM技術應用知到智慧樹章節測試課后答案2024年秋青島工學院
- 智聯國企行測筆試題庫
- 【MOOC】西方園林歷史與藝術-北京林業大學 中國大學慕課MOOC答案
- 首都經濟貿易大學《英語基礎寫作》2022-2023學年第一學期期末試卷
- -110-千伏輸變電工程地質災害危險性評估
評論
0/150
提交評論